The plot follows a group of human refugees who escape a doomed Earth, only to crash-land on an alien planet. There, they must battle hostile creatures, harsh environments, and a terrifying predator — all while trying to find a way to survive.

If you're a fan of low-budget sci-fi and disaster films, you might have come across Apocalypse Earth (2013) — a B-movie from The Asylum (known for “mockbusters”). Often confused with bigger-budget Hollywood fare, this film offers aliens, survival action, and over-the-top drama.
